Unfortunately, some devices doesn't support it. >>>> >>>> The current logic has a problem when small_i2c is equal to 8, since there >>>> are some transfers using 11 + 1 bytes. >>>> >>>> Fix the problem by enforcing the max size at the right place, and allows >>>> reducing it to max = 3 + 1. >>>> >>>> Signed-off-by: Mauro Carvalho Chehab >>> >>> This looks to me as if it is working around a problem on the i2c >>> master. I believe that a fix like this really belongs in the i2c >>> master driver, it should be able to break the i2c transactions down >>> into transactions that the i2c master can handle. >>> >>> I wouldn't want to merge this without a better explanation of why it >>> is necessary in the tda18271 driver. It seems to be a band-aid to >>> cover up a problem in the i2c master device driver code. >> >> Yes it is I2C provider limitation, but I think almost all I2C adapters have >> some limit. I suggest to set param for each tuner and demod driver which >> splits reads and writes to len adapter can handle. I did that for tda18218 >> write. >> >> But there is one major point you don't see. It is not simple to add this >> splitting limit to the provider. Provider does not have knowledge which is >> meaning of bytes it transfers to the bus. Without knowledge it breaks >> functionality surely in some point. There is commonly seen 1, 2 and 4 byte >> register address and same for register values. Also some chips like to send >> data as register-value pairs. > > Yes, I understand.
